Warp Routes are Immaterial pathways vital for successful Warp Travel. These are relatively stable regions of the Warp, making them far safer for use in a Warp Jump.[3] Stable Warp-Routes are a vital and actively sought by many races of the Galaxy.[2]
Notable Warp Routes
- Nachmund Gauntlet[2]
- The Elysian Gate and the Khthonic Gate, which grant entry into the Sol System[4]
